Keep in touch with friends and family with this Uniden DECT3080-3 Ultra Thin DECT 6.0 Cordless Digital Answering System. The system has English and Spanish language menu prompts for almost unbelievably easy use. The backlit keypad makes it easy to enter phone numbers or access features in any light setting. A large, easy-to-read LCD screen displays the date, time, extension, and other data and is also compatible with Caller-ID and Call-Waiting display. With 70 phone book locations and 30-number Caller ID history, you can keep track of your favorite friends and family. And with its 3-party conferencing capability, you don't need to pay a fee for outside service. When you're not at home or just don't feel like picking up the phone, the Uniden DECT3080-3 has a digital answering machine. And this phone won't interfere with your wireless Wi-Fi networks.

We've been using these phones for about a month after struggling with a multi-handset Seimens system for the past few years. When you have a message waiting, you get both a red LED and an occasional beep, so you can't miss a message. Listening, skipping, rewinding and deleting are all one-button operations.

One of the best things about these phones is the nicely designed bases and phones, with only a few simple buttons and nice, clean finishes. Sound quality and range is excellent. The handset menu structure and number directory are straight-forward.

The only thing I don't like is the choice of ring tones, which are not very pleasant. We have experienced no dropped calls, out-of-range errors or interference. One of the greatest things is the built in answering machine, which works really well and is equally easy to check messages from using either the base or the handsets.
